Sanpuku Nori has done one thing for over 50 years: select, process, and sell the best nori from the Ariake Sea. They are not a general seaweed company — they are nori specialists, and the quality of their product reflects that focus.
The process begins with selection. Sanpuku sources its nori from cultivators on the Ariake Sea in Saga Prefecture and then grades it rigorously for aroma, flavour, and eating quality. Only the top grades make the cut. The selected seaweed is dried and frozen to preserve its character, then roasted under precise conditions by Sanpuku's craftsmen — a stage that demands particular care, since nori is fragile and its flavour can deteriorate quickly if mishandled.
The result is a nori sheet with an intense, iodised flavour, a deep colour, and a crispness that is immediately noticeable when you handle it. These are full-size sheets — the format used for maki sushi rolls and for wrapping large onigiri. Nori from the Ariake Sea is considered the finest in Japan. The bay's extreme tidal range, shallow waters, and heavy nutrient flow from surrounding rivers create ideal growing conditions. The nori absorbs nutrients readily, developing a high concentration of amino acids that gives Ariake nori its characteristic intensity and melt-in-the-mouth quality.

Storage: Store in a cool, dry place away from moisture and direct sunlight. Reseal the packet tightly after opening. Nori absorbs moisture from the air very quickly — if sheets go soft, pass briefly over an open flame or hot hob to re-crisp.
